Hailee's room has been an ongoing project for several weeks now.  It started with new sheetrock and scraping the popcorn ceilings (you can see more of it in this post).  As a reminder this is what we were workin' with:

I painted the walls Cosmic Pink by Valspar (eggshell finish) and the ceiling is Tempered Grey also by Valspar.  The walls took one coat of primer and THREE coats of paint, I even used their new paint formula....the one with the primer included in it.  The final product looks great, it was just a major pain to have to go over the walls sooooo many times.  I eventually plan on putting up crown moulding (in an Ultra White finish) so then the contrast will be more apparent between the walls and ceiling.  The bed use to look like this:

I just lightly sanded it, primed, then painted it black.  I got the headboard/footboard free from my aunt.  She was using it as her son's headboard (totally not a boys room piece of furniture) so I suggested we trade my daughter's plain metal frame for this set and it was a deal!  Score! 

The bedding is a quilt that I bought from Target (I think it was $30) and the sequins pillow is from Kohl's that I got with coupons (paid $2). I thought the bedding was fun and age appropriate....Hailee is 8.  The curtains I sewed myself, I bought the fabric from Hobby Lobby with a 40% off coupon and I payed about $35 (buy your fabric all in one piece so you are charged once and able to use your coupon).  Each panel is 7 feet and I have enough fabric left to recover a desk chair or something of the sort (yet to find that).  I bought the nightstand probably 6-7 years ago at a garage sale for $5 and it has been sitting in my grandma's garage ever since.  When I bought it it was white... and peeling... and gross, but I loved the lines of it.  I spray painted it with Krylon's spray paint in pistachio and then Modge Podged some wrapping paper to the top (the knobs are from Hobby Lobby).
